The protocol for the FREEPORT clinic in The BAHAMAS is different from most of the other Esperanza Clinics worldwide simply because the patients choosing to have their treatment at this clinic usually only visit for the initial clinic and are on the Island for 4-7 days or more. It is unusual that a patient will return Freeport for follow-ups and as such, we administer 3-5 consecutive day treatment protocols at this clinic. However, anyone wishing to return to the Freeport clinic for follow-up during the term of their treatment timeframe will be welcome and follow-up testing will be performed with all data becoming part of the patient's ongoing file.

Someone from the clinic team will meet you on the evening of your arrival, or the next morning after your arrival and will explain the schedule for the next few days. The next day, usually between noon and 1pm, we will begin the intake testing which consists od strength, agility, balance, foot and hand vibration response, ability to do a 15 meter walk, cognitive function, speech, fine motor function and coordination, upper and lower body movement and other baseline testing. All of the test results data will be recorded and certain ones will be filmed as a matter of historical record and will become part of your file throughout your treatment and follow-up visits with us.

You will then receive your first dose of the Esperanza NeuroPeptide and you will be given 45 minutes to an hour to relax and let the NeuroPeptide fully enter your system.

After your initial dosing we will repeat the tests for speech, balance, upper and lower body function and other significant baseline testing. Once the post dosing testing is complete, you are free to relax or begin to explore the island. Someone from our treatment centre will schedule to meet with you again that evening. The dosing is done once a day and is sprayed under the tongue (no more needles, nor injections). The following day you are able to enjoy a quiet breakfast before beginning some additional testing. For those who are capable we like to teach aquatic (pool) exercises that you can continue when you return home. You will dose again that afternoon and subsequent days that you are on the island and attending the clinic and you will be further tested and evaluated after each dosing.
